Méthode ITextStoreAnchorSink::OnTextChange (textstor.h)
Appelé lorsque le texte du flux de texte change.
Syntaxe
HRESULT OnTextChange(
[in] DWORD dwFlags,
[in] IAnchor *paStart,
[in] IAnchor *paEnd
);
Paramètres
[in] dwFlags
Contient un ensemble d’indicateurs qui spécifient des informations supplémentaires sur la modification de texte. Il peut s’agir d’une ou plusieurs des valeurs suivantes.
[in] paStart
Pointeur vers une ancre située au début du texte modifié.
[in] paEnd
Pointeur vers une ancre située à la fin du texte modifié.
Valeur retournée
Cette méthode peut retourner l’une de ces valeurs.
Valeur | Description |
---|---|
|
La méthode a réussi. |
|
La méthode n’a pas pu créer d’ancres clonées pour contenir la modification. |
|
paStart ou paEnd n’est pas valide. |
|
Un échec d’allocation de mémoire s’est produit. |
|
Le gestionnaire TSF détient un verrou sur le document. Cela indique généralement que la méthode a été appelée à partir d’une autre méthode ITextStoreAnchor , telle que ITextStoreAnchor::SetText. |
Remarques
Cette méthode est appelée uniquement lorsque l’application modifie son propre texte, et non quand un client modifie du texte avec l’une des méthodes ITextStoreAnchor::SetText ou ITextStoreAnchor::InsertTextAtSelection.
Lors de l’appel de cette méthode, l’application doit être en mesure d’accorder un verrou de document.
Configuration requise
Client minimal pris en charge | Windows 2000 Professionnel [applications de bureau | Applications UWP] |
Serveur minimal pris en charge | Windows 2000 Server [applications de bureau | Applications UWP] |
Plateforme cible | Windows |
En-tête | textstor.h |
DLL | Msctf.dll |
Composant redistribuable | TSF 1.0 sur Windows 2000 Professionnel |